I like to serve this mousse in mini dessert dishes, but small Mason jars are fun too. Really, any small dessert dishes, bowls, jars, or even drinking glasses will work.
I can get 10-12 small servings from this recipe, but it really depends on the size of serving dish you use.

For a gluten-free version, simply omit the graham cracker crust–or if you’re like my husband and don’t care for graham cracker crust. It’s always nice to have gluten-free options, and this recipe makes it easy.

Key Lime Pie Mousse
Ingredients
- 2/3 cup graham cracker crumbs
- 2 teaspoons sugar
- 2 tablespoons butter melted
- 2 cups heavy cream
- 1 14 oz. can sweetened condensed milk
- 1/2 cup key lime juice
Instructions
- In a small bowl, mix together graham cracker crumbs, sugar and butter. Divide crumb mixture evenly between 8-12 small dessert glasses.
- With an electric mixer, beat cream until stiff peaks form.
- In a separate bowl, whisk together sweetened condensed milk and lime juice until smooth.
- Fold lime mixture into whipped cream until well blended.
- Pipe or spoon mixture over graham cracker crumbs. Refrigerate until serving.
- Garnish with fresh lime wedges, if desired.
